Surveillance de Time Series Insights
Note
Le service Time Series Insights sera mis hors service le 7 juillet 2024. Envisagez de migrer des environnements existants vers d’autres solutions dès que possible. Pour plus d’informations sur la dépréciation et la migration, consultez notre documentation .
Lorsque vous avez des applications critiques et des processus métier reposant sur des ressources Azure, vous souhaitez surveiller ces ressources pour leur disponibilité, leurs performances et leur fonctionnement. Cet article décrit les données de surveillance générées par Time Series Insights et la façon dont vous pouvez utiliser les fonctionnalités d’Azure Monitor pour analyser et alerter ces données.
Vue d’ensemble du moniteur
La page Vue d’ensemble du portail Azure pour chaque environnement Time Series Insights inclut une brève vue de l’utilisation des ressources, comme le nombre de messages reçus et le nombre d’octets stockés. Ces informations sont utiles, mais seules une petite quantité des données de surveillance sont disponibles dans ce volet. Certaines de ces données sont collectées automatiquement et sont disponibles pour l’analyse dès que vous créez la ressource. Vous pouvez activer des types supplémentaires de collecte de données avec une configuration.
Présentation d’Azure Monitor
Time Series Insights crée des données de surveillance à l'aide de Azure Monitor, qui est un service de surveillance de pile complète dans Azure fournissant un ensemble complet de fonctionnalités pour surveiller vos ressources Azure, ainsi que des ressources dans d'autres clouds et sur site.
Commencez par l’article Surveillance des ressources Azure avec Azure Monitor, qui décrit les concepts suivants :
- Qu’est-ce qu’Azure Monitor ?
- Coûts associés à la surveillance
- Surveillance des données collectées dans Azure
- Configuration de la collecte de données
- Outils standard dans Azure pour l’analyse et les alertes sur les données de surveillance
Les sections suivantes s’appuient sur cet article en décrivant les données spécifiques collectées pour Azure Time Series Insights. Ces sections fournissent également des exemples de configuration de la collecte de données et de l’analyse de ces données avec les outils Azure.
Pourboire
Pour comprendre les coûts associés à Azure Monitor, consultez coût et utilisation d’Azure Monitor. Pour comprendre le temps nécessaire à l’affichage de vos données dans Azure Monitor, consultez temps d’ingestion des données de journal.
Surveillance des données à partir d’Azure Time Series Insights
Azure Time Series Insights collecte les mêmes types de données de surveillance que d’autres ressources Azure décrites dans Données de supervision à partir de ressources Azure.
Consultez les informations de référence détaillées sur Azure Time Series Insights en matière de surveillance des données pour obtenir une description complète des journaux et des mesures que vous pouvez collecter.
Regroupement et routage
Les métriques de plateforme sont collectées et stockées automatiquement, mais peuvent être acheminées vers d’autres emplacements à l’aide d’un paramètre de diagnostic.
Les journaux de ressources ne sont pas collectés et stockés tant que vous n’avez pas créé de paramètres de diagnostic et que vous ne les avez pas routés vers un ou plusieurs emplacements. Consultez Créer un paramètre de diagnostic pour collecter les journaux de plateforme et les métriques dans Azure pour connaître le processus détaillé de création d’un paramètre de diagnostic à l’aide du portail Azure, de l’interface CLI ou de PowerShell. Lorsque vous créez un paramètre de diagnostic, vous spécifiez les catégories de journaux à collecter.
Vous pouvez collecter des journaux à partir des catégories suivantes pour Azure Time Series Insights :
Catégorie | Description |
---|---|
Entrée | La catégorie Ingress suit les erreurs qui se produisent dans le pipeline de réception. Cette catégorie inclut les erreurs qui se produisent lors de la réception d’événements (tels que les échecs de connexion à une source d’événement) et le traitement d’événements (tels que les erreurs lors de l’analyse d’une charge utile d’événement). |
Analyse des métriques
Vous pouvez analyser les métriques pour Azure Time Series Insights, ainsi que les métriques d’autres services Azure, en ouvrant des métriques à partir du menu Azure Monitor. Consultez Analyser les métriques avec l’Explorateur de métriques Azure Monitor pour plus d’informations sur l’utilisation de cet outil.
Pour obtenir la liste des métriques de plateforme collectées, consultez informations de référence sur la surveillance des données Azure Time Series Insights
Cet exemple montre le nombre d’octets reçus de toutes les sources d’événements dans votre environnement Azure Time Series Insights.
L’exemple montre le nombre d’octets traités et disponibles pour la requête dans votre environnement Azure Time Series Insights.
octets stockés en entrée d'Azure Time Series
Analyse des journaux de connexion
Vous pouvez accéder aux journaux de ressources en tant qu’objet blob dans un compte de stockage, en tant que données d’événement ou via des requêtes Log Analytics.
Les données dans les journaux Azure Monitor sont stockées dans des tables dont chaque table possède son propre ensemble de propriétés uniques.
Tous les journaux de ressources dans Azure Monitor ont les mêmes champs, suivis de champs spécifiques au service. Le schéma du journal des ressources d'Azure Monitor est décrit dans le schéma commun . Pour obtenir la liste des types de journaux de ressources collectés pour Azure Time Series Insights, consultez guide de référence des données de surveillance Azure Time Series Insights.
Azure Time Series Insights stocke les données dans les tableaux suivants.
Table | Description |
---|---|
TSIIngress | La table qui stocke les données de la catégorie Ingress. La catégorie d’entrée suit les erreurs qui se produisent dans le pipeline d’entrée. Cette catégorie inclut les erreurs qui se produisent lors de la réception d’événements (tels que les échecs de connexion à une source d’événement) et le traitement d’événements (tels que les erreurs lors de l’analyse d’une charge utile d’événement). |
Pour router les données vers les journaux Azure Monitor, vous devez créer un paramètre de diagnostic pour envoyer des journaux de ressources ou des métriques de plateforme à un espace de travail Log Analytics. Pour plus d’informations, consultez la collecte et le routage.
Exemples de requêtes
Voici des requêtes que vous pouvez utiliser pour surveiller votre environnement Azure Time Series Insights :
Obtenez des détails sur les échecs de connexion des sources des événements au cours des cinq derniers jours.
TSIIngress | where OperationName == "Microsoft.TimeSeriesInsights/environments/eventsources/ingress/connect" | where _ResourceId contains "<your environment name, event source name, or the full event source resource URL>" | where TimeGenerated > ago(5d)
Obtenez des détails sur les messages non valides reçus au cours des cinq derniers jours :
TSIIngress | where OperationName == "Microsoft.TimeSeriesInsights/environments/eventsources/ingress/deserialize" | where _ResourceId contains "<your environment name, event source name, or the full event source resource URL>" | where TimeGenerated > ago(5d)
Alertes
Les alertes Azure Monitor vous avertissent de manière proactive lorsque des conditions importantes sont trouvées dans vos données de surveillance. Ils vous permettent d’identifier et de résoudre les problèmes dans votre système avant que vos clients ne les remarquent. Vous pouvez définir des alertes sur des métriques , des journaux , et le journal d’activité . Différents types d’alertes présentent des avantages et des inconvénients.
Lors de la création d’une règle d’alerte basée sur des métriques de plateforme, sachez que pour les métriques de plateforme Time Series Insights collectées en unités de comptage, certaines agrégations peuvent ne pas être disponibles ou utilisables.
Étapes suivantes
- Consultez les informations de référence sur les données de surveillance Azure Time Series Insights pour consulter les journaux et métriques créés par Azure Time Series Insights.
- Pour plus d’informations sur la surveillance des ressources Azure, consultez Surveillance des ressources Azure avec Azure Monitor.